1 Science: Force/Motion

2 What is force? A Force is a push or pull

3 What would slow a skater going down a hill?
Friction between the ground and the wheels.

4 Why would water on a slide make you slide faster?
Less friction!

5 What tool could you use to measure distance?
Measuring tape.

6 What happens as a ball moves up a ramp?
It will slow down.
